Position Summary
The Transitional Coach (TC) supports Transitional Aged Youth (TAY), ages 14-24, as they navigate personal and professional development. This role involves working collaboratively with community-based organizations, schools, and service providers to deliver life skills workshops and provide individualized case management services. The TC creates personalized development and transition plans, conducts assessments, and connects participants with relevant resources. The TC fosters growth, resilience, and engagement to help participants achieve their goals.
This position reports to the Director of Workforce Development.
- Provide individualized case management, including assessments, goal setting, progress monitoring, and referrals.
- Build and maintain supportive relationships to assist participants with career exploration, academic development, and job preparedness.
- Design and lead engaging, youth-centered workshops using a trauma-informed approach.
- Facilitate job readiness and life skills training aligned with program goals.
- Oversee participant engagement, including recruitment, retention, and tracking progress.
- Establish and maintain relationships with schools, businesses, and community-based organizations to enhance program impact.
- Maintain accurate participant records and prepare required reports to ensure compliance with program and funding requirements.
- Participate in staff meetings and professional development opportunities.
- Contribute to program improvement by providing feedback and recommendations.
The hourly rate for this position ranges from $24 to $30, depending on experience, qualifications, and alignment with industry benchmarks. The salary is subject to grant fund approvals and budgetary guidelines.
